Position Summary
The Quotation Specialist is responsible for reviewing customer requests for quote (RFQs), analyzing PCB specifications and manufacturing requirements, and generating accurate, competitive, and timely price quotes. This role works closely with engineering, production, and sales to ensure quotes reflect true manufacturing capability and cost, while delivering a smooth experience for customers from initial inquiry through order placement.
What You'll Do
- Review incoming RFQs, Gerber files, drawings, and bill of materials (BOM) to determine manufacturability and quoting requirements
- Calculate accurate pricing based on board specifications (layer count, materials, finishes, tolerances, quantities, lead times) and current shop costs
- Communicate with customers and sales staff to clarify specifications, resolve discrepancies, and answer technical or pricing questions
- Coordinate with engineering and production teams to confirm capability, capacity, and lead times before quoting
- Identify and troubleshoot issues in customer files or specs that could affect price or manufacturability, and propose practical alternatives when needed
- Maintain and update quoting records, pricing databases, and customer files in [ERP/quoting software]
- Track outstanding quotes and follow up with customers to support conversion to orders
- Support continuous improvement of the quoting process, tools, and turnaround time
- Assist with special pricing requests, blanket orders, and volume/contract pricing as needed
